Before the incident
Merchandising cases of product in a customer account.
What happened
The employee reached down to the bottom of the shelf to slide out a case of 1-liter product. The case dropped and their fingertips were underneath it. They picked the case back up and felt a pop in their left wrist on the bone joint connected to the outside of their wrist.
Injury or illness
Left wrist strain.
Object or substance involved
N A
Summary line
Left wrist strain when lifting product.
